1851 Religious Census returns

The original returns are now available for free, by download from the National Archives DocumentsOnline service.  Some knowledge of the geographical and administrative boundaries in1851 is helpful to locate these records.  There are 623 bundles of records organised by Registration districts within Counties.  The process of accessing them is a little convoluted the first time but stick with it.
Start here http://discovery.nationalarchives.gov.uk/SearchUI/browse/C8993?v=h from which point there are links to 57 county pages.  Within each county page will be found the Registration district bundles.
Select one of these bundles which will have a number like HO129/xxx.  Click “Add to basket”.  Then move to the basket (top right of the screen, then “View basket”).  Add your email address and “Checkout”.  After you submit your order you will receive a download link to the file.  The files will be large (100MB) and contain a zip file with one Adobe pdf file.  This file is a collection of the images of the actual census return forms.  This is where some local knowledge will be helpful in locating the form for a specific place of worship.
